One of my 8 year old electronic lighter finally died due to my tampering with it in an attempt to make it smaller. I use this type of lighter with my solar kit. It's another back up for fire. I had wired leads to the battery compartment and it was lighting fires using the solar cells until I tried to tear it apart and make it smaller. So far with my solar cells I can use the following with no batteries in the units running 100% off the sun---purify water(steripen), start fires (electronic lighter),charge all my battery needs (chargers), powers my GPS (Garmin HCX), power my cell phone, radios and mp3 players, and even car fans and the list is getting bigger as I keep tinkering.

Solar cells providing:
Water filtering (Steripen)
navigation (GPS)
light (Recharging batteries)
signal (cell phone)
fire (electronic lighter)
Air condition (fan)
radios and mp3 players
first aid (if electric shock works on snake bites --debatable)

And yes I know it's sun dependent, no sun then nothing. This is a luxury type back up when needed. I can walk to the store, but if I have a car I drive it. Strictly a luxury. Trying to work smarter not harder (that evolution thing).
